    We found this company on yelp recommendations for tree services. We contacted them at 8:00 in the…read moremorning and asked if they gave free estimates, and specified that we did not want any work done till we had a quote and confirmed. They arrived with in 30 minutes of the quoted time. After looking at the situations, we asked for a quote for just tree cutting (cutting the fallen tree to manageable sections) and one quote for complete removal. The complete removal was quoted to be $1400. I said that it sounded great and asked him to please send me a written quote to ensure that the price and work expectations will be the same. He said okay, and asked me to text the email to him. Within roughly less than 3 hours, and 4 exchanges... he finally sent me a written quote of $2100. When inquired if it was an error, he texted back and said "It's not a mistake; sometimes it happens when you look for several quotes and then you make a decision" 10:20 I texted my email to him as requested at the end of meeting 11:50 He texted me and that he sent the quote. He only sent for cut only, not for cut and haul. So I immediately asked for a full clearing quote. 1:09 I get the quote for full clear and asked if it was an error - much more than discussed 1:19 he said "It's not a mistake; sometimes it happens when you look for several quotes and then you make the decisions." A company that literally jacked up your price because you were shopping for a quote - is not trustworthy to perform work without written quote.. Would not recommend work without written quote for buyer protection. We did not have them waiting for an unreasonable amount of time by any stretch of the imagination - most of it was waiting for them to send me written quotes.
